1. Common Patio Door Problems


Comprehending typical patio door problems is the primary step in determining the best course for repairs. Below is a table detailing some of the most regular issues:

Issue

Description

Possible Causes

Difficult to Open/Close

The door sticks or has difficulty sliding.

Misaligned tracks, dirt accumulation, harmed rollers

Drafts

Air leakages around the door can cause energy inefficiencies.

Used weather stripping or spaces in the seal

Broken or Broken Glass

Damage to the glass can compromise security and insulation.

Unintentional effects or severe weather conditions

Rusty Hardware

Hardware components can wear away gradually.

Direct exposure to moisture and absence of maintenance

Water Damage

Wetness can seep through poorly sealed doors.

Improper installation or seal failure

By acknowledging these common problems, property owners can act quickly to resolve them before they intensify.

2. DIY vs. Professional Repairs


In the realm of home repairs, some tasks can be managed by dedicated DIY lovers, while others need the expertise of an expert. Below is a breakdown to help homeowners choose:

Criteria

Do it yourself Repairs

Expert Repairs

Expense

Typically more economical as you minimize labor expenses

Higher due to labor and expertise

Time Required

Frequently longer as it may take several attempts

Quicker due to specialized training

Skill Level

Needs basic home repair skills

Needs specialized knowledge and tools

Tools Needed

Basic tools like screwdrivers and pliers

Professional-grade tools and devices

Threat of Further Damage

Higher threat if not carried out properly

Lower threat; professionals have experience

While some basic repair work, like replacing weather stripping or lubricating tracks, can be efficiently handled as a DIY project, complicated issues such as glass replacement or track realignment are best delegated experts.

4. Cost of Patio Door Repairs


Comprehending the expense of repairs is important when preparing your budget plan. Here's a breakdown of potential expenses related to common patio door repairs:

Repair Type

Estimated Cost

Track Alignment

₤ 100 – ₤ 250

Weather Stripping Replacement

₤ 50 – ₤ 150

Glass Replacement

₤ 200 – ₤ 700

Roller Replacement

₤ 75 – ₤ 200

Full Door Replacement

₤ 500 – ₤ 2,000

While costs can vary depending on aspects such as door type and geographical location, these price quotes offer a useful standard for budgeting purposes.

5.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)


Q: How often must I maintain my patio door?A: Regular upkeep is essential. Inspect your patio door a minimum of bi-annually for problems like drafts, dirt build-up, and hardware wear. Q: Can I replace a broken glass panel

myself?A: While it's possible, it's recommended to employ a
professional to make sure the job is done safely and correctly. Q: How do I identify if my patio door requires to be replaced instead of repaired?A:

If the door has substantial structural concerns, such as warped frames or comprehensive water damage, replacement may be more affordable than repair. Q: Are patio door repairs covered by house owners insurance?A: It depends on your policy. Talk to your insurance coverage provider to understand your coverage specifics.
